The Tea Party has released many songs over the years besides Gyroscope. The Tea Party released songs from 1991 to 2004 spanning across albums like The Tea Party, Splendor Solis, The Edges Of Twilight, Transmission, Triptych, The Interzone Mantras, and Seven Circles.
